The experience I and my husband have of Madison Court can only be described as excellent. Knowing he is so well cared for and his needs are being so well met gives me great peace of mind. An example of the good care he received recently happened when he became unwell. My husband is unable to say if he has a problem or feels unwell. It is the staff through observation who do this from the carer who helped him in the morning and throughout the day. The staff recognised there was a problem. The nurse on duty when I visited informed me of their concerns and by the evening the doctor had been called. My husband had an infection or was prescribed antibiotics. I felt this was how good care worked.
